One of the funniest moments every year on our forum is watching the reactions of some of our fans on the Gameday forum. On the first 3 and out, the “season is over” and after the first TD, we are “unstoppable.” It’s pure comedy either way.
The 2025 season is upon us this Thursday and at least on paper, this looks to be one of our weakest teams in the last decade. Games aren’t played on paper of course, so nothing anyone has said this entire off-season means anything until the real games start. Here we go….
And we open with the champs - the hated egirls. Hoping for a win of course. Realistically I’m prepared for a loss. If I’m being honest, the Cowboys look like a mediocre team this year led by a rookie HC and new staff. It usually takes time for that formula to gel unless the new HC has inherited a juggernaught (see Barry Switzer) Unfortunately Schotty does not inherit a juggernaut.
But I always remember that the NFL is completely unpredictable. Sometimes bad teams win early (saints last year) and good teams start slow. We could win Thursday and all it means is we won our opener. If we get blown out, it doesn’t mean this team will go 0-17.
Whatever happens Thursday night - good or awful - it remains 1/17th of the season. It’s a very long road. So…Enjoy it all.
I’ve reached the age where I realize enjoying my favorite teams is important win or lose because the number of seasons I have diminishes every year. Nothing is guaranteed. I’m hanging in on the Cowboys in hopes that someday soon, major changes will happen. Lord knows our fans are due for some new.
